Public Safety Commission adopts multiple rule changes, including automated-vehicle first-responder requirements The commission adopted nine previously published rules (items 1 6, with a ministerial correction to item 7) and new 37 TAC b7 39 rules implementing Senate Bill 2807 for automated motor vehicles; the department declined to change first-responder contact and QR-code display requirements despite industry and municipal comments.
